Subject: On-call handoff — Skyhorn fan-out

Welcome to the Skyhorn rotation. The weather-alert fan-out pushes notifications to regional relays within a strict ninety-second budget; releases that touch the dispatcher must be flagged to you before merge. Watch the relay-lag dashboard during any cut, and hold rollout if lag exceeds twenty seconds. The release checklist and lag thresholds are maintained on the internal page.

operations page: https://confluence.zemvarlabs.internal/projects/display/browse/display/8963

### Step 4: Migrate drift-correction tables

The Fernhollow greenhouse controller stores per-sensor drift offsets in the `calibration` schema. Version 3 moves these from flat offsets to time-weighted curves, so run the `drift-migrate` script once per site before upgrading firmware. The script is idempotent and logs skipped sensors. Run it against the calibration database using the connection string below.

database URL for hawip-kagap: redis://rusok_svc:bMCaqek7MRWIOJ@db-8501.zarqeltech.corp:5432/sileth

## Env Vars — Dataloader Cache (Quillbase API)

The N+1 fix in the Quillbase GraphQL layer batches resolver lookups through a shared dataloader backed by Fernwick Cache. Without the cache credential, batching silently degrades to per-row queries and p95 latency triples. Set QUILLBASE_LOADER_CACHE_URL per environment as usual. The cache tier requires authentication since the Marrowgate incident, so the loader will refuse to start without its token. Add the following line to your .env file:

vault entry, haduf-hahag: ARCHIVE_KEY3=d85

Test plan: Brindlewood incremental rebuilds. Verify that editing a single content file triggers rebuild of only affected pages, plus the sitemap. Check cache invalidation headers on the Pellton CDN after deploy. Run the smoke suite against staging before and after. To trigger rebuilds via the Brindlewood API, use the token below.

login token, yajeg-fawif: eyJhbGciOiJIUzI1NiIsInR5cCI6IkpXVCJ9.eyJzdWIiOiIEdPQYnZXaZIn0.HSRTnYZBx0Qc